汉字拆解
腿 = 月 (flesh/body) + 退 (retreat, phonetic) — the body part used for walking and movement
含义
Leg. The lower limb of the body, from hip to foot.
Refers to both human and animal legs. Also used for the legs of furniture (桌子腿, table leg) and in food contexts (鸡腿, chicken leg). Common in descriptions of physical activities, injuries, and body parts.

正确说法
- 走了一天,腿好累。(After walking all day, my legs are so tired.)
- 我想吃一个鸡腿。(I want to eat a chicken leg.)
错误说法
- 我的腿很手 (Don't mix up body part words — 腿 is for legs only; arms are 胳膊, hands are 手)
起源与历史
月 (flesh/body radical) + 退 (tuì, retreat, phonetic component). A body part related to movement.
